Research

Mayo Clinic specialists in blood vessel and brain diseases and surgery actively study ways to screen for and diagnose aneurysms. Mayo Clinic researchers also study when aneurysms should be treated and when they might be watched for changes.

Areas of research have included:

  • The discovery of a genetic marker that might help identify brain aneurysms at risk of rupture.
  • Trials of new devices for treating brain aneurysms.
